Choctawhatchee won the last time they faced Navarre and things went their way on Thursday too. The Indians managed a 24-18 win over the Raiders. The final result isn't all the surprising considering the Indians' considerable advantage in MaxPreps' Florida football rankings (they are ranked second, while the Raiders are ranked 80th).
Although Navarre took the loss, they still got scores from Avery Didion, Aubrey Piehota, and Breanna Shaw.
Choctawhatchee's victory bumped their record up to 11-1. As for Navarre, the loss snapped their winning streak at three games and leaves them with a 8-5 record.
Looking ahead, Choctawhatchee will be playing in front of their home fans against Niceville at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. The two teams have allowed few points on average (the Indians 10.8, the Eagles 13.1) so any points scored will be well earned. As for Navarre, they will be playing at home against Fort Walton Beach at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. The two teams have allowed few points on average (the Raiders 12.2, the Vikings 9.7) so any points scored will be well earned.
